Setting the stage: size, shape, and style
To right atmosphere to create for your dining room, focus on determining the ideal size, shape, and style of the rug. When choosing a dining table rug, consider it right size rug by ensuring that it extends at least 24 inches beyond the dimensions of your table.
In order to aesthetic harmony To maintain this, leave approximately 12 inches of space between the edges of the rug and the walls. For round tables, add 4 feet to the diameter of the table for a round rug and 4 feet to both the width and length for an oval table.
In smaller dining areas, subtract 2 feet from the room dimensions to find the perfect rug size. For a standard oval or rectangular table for six people, an 8′ x 10′ rug is suitable, while a 10′ x 10′ rug suits a round table.
Larger dining tables, such as a 72-inch round table, often require a 12′ x 12′ rug for a balanced look. Keep these guidelines in mind to achieve the right balance in your dining space.

Material matters: sustainability, comfort and care
When choosing a dining room rug, it is essential to pay attention to the sustainability, comfort and maintenance requirements of the material. Here are some tips to guide your choice:
- Wool is highly recommended due to its durability, stain resistance, and ease of cleaning.
- Synthetic fibres such as polyester and polypropylene are known for their durability, affordability, and easy maintenance.
- Jute and sisal They are popular choices due to their durability and dirt resistance, but they must be kept away from moisture.
For maintenance, immediate stain removal with a clean, damp cloth and mild detergent is recommended. Avoid harsh chemicals and rug cleaners that can damage the rug fibers. Choose rugs with soft patterns or textures to help conceal spills. Ensure the rug fits comfortably under the table without overwhelming the room.

Keeping it clean: maintenance tips for your rug
Maintaining your rug under the dining table: Tips for cleanliness and durability
- Regular vacuuming is essential to keep the rug under your dining table clean and well-maintained.
- Ensure there is sufficient space around the square rug for easy movement of chairs.
- Use furniture cups to prevent marks and rotate furniture to distribute wear evenly.
- Trim pets' nails to prevent damage to the rug.
- Place doormats at entrances to reduce the transfer of dirt onto the rug.
- Protect the rug from direct sunlight to prevent fading.
- Choose sustainable materials such as wool or polyester for a longer lifespan.
- Clean up spilled liquids immediately with a mild cleaning agent.
- Schedule professional cleaning every 12-18 months to improve durability.
